Local feasts and traditions


Semana Santa in Malaga

Malaga normally is already a lively city where there are things to do every day. But like every Spanish city it also has its feasts and festivals. In Mlaga the people have many of the same celebrations as villages and cities along the Costa del Sol.

The two main celebrations are the Semana Santa, celebrated throughout Spain, the other one is Feria de Agosto (August Fair). But there are many other traditional festivities, which are mostly just celebrated by locals.

Malaga had a long tradition of carnivals, but for several reasons carnival was not held for a long period of time. These days carnival is celebrated, but is not in the great it used to be. Carnival is a good way of interacting with the local people.

The Holy Week (Semana Santa) is probably the best know and most celebrated festivity in Spain, many foreigners and tourist visit the celebrations in Malaga. In this city it is largely celebrated.

The Feria de Agosto, August Fair, is another event that attracts a lot of people from outside the city. The origin of the fair is in the surrendering to the Catholics in 1487. These days it is not so much a classical feast, but more an international summer festival, that attracts people from all around.

Another festival in the summer, middle of June, is the Virgen de la Carmen, a celebration in honour of the patroness of the fishermen. This celebration is on the 16th of July and can be seen throughout the towns on the Costa del Sol.

Malaga is the centre of the Costa del Sol, every international or Spanish dish can be found here. Typical local dishes are mixed with products from the inland and seafood. Typical Mlaga is the cold soups, ajoblanco and gazpacho, especially ajoblanco is typical for this city. Pescaíto Frito is another famous local speciality, this is fried fish. The fried fish can vary from calamares to anchovies and can be found in throughout the city.
